Warning to all Vaughan drivers...

On Bathurst from Hwy 7 to Elgin Mills they have now changed it to a 60 km/h zone, it used to be 70km/h. So stupid that they changed it since it will just cause more traffic and not reduce accidents at all. Ive gone up and down that area almost every day since i moved last Oct and have not once seen an accident, so I don't see how this can help.

So i just wanted to warn you guys before they give out tickets to people who still think its a 70 zone
